Original Description
Jean-Baptiste Monnoyer’s Still Life Of Roses, Honeysuckle, Lilies, Chrysanthemums, Narcissi And Other Flowers In A Vase is a lavish celebration of nature’s transient beauty. The painting bursts with an extravagant bouquet, where delicate roses, creamy lilies, and golden narcissi cascade luxuriously from an ornate vase, their petals rendered with meticulous precision. Monnoyer, a master of the French Baroque still-life tradition, infuses the composition with both grandeur and lifelike vitality—each bloom seems to quiver with freshness, caught forever at its peak. The dark, opulent background heightens the flowers’ radiant hues, creating an almost theatrical contrast that emphasizes their sumptuous textures. Active in the late 17th century, Monnoyer pioneered floral still lifes as independent artworks, elevating the genre beyond mere decoration for royal palaces and aristocratic estates. Today, his works remain benchmarks of botanical realism and opulent composition, influencing generations of still-life painters.
